Michelle became a shareholder at Thorp Purdy in September 2018. Her practice focuses on civil and criminal litigation, family law and personal injury. Â Michelle’s litigation practice includes assisting both individuals and businesses in disputes involving contracts, real property, wills and trusts, torts, and elder abuse. Prior to joining Thorp Purdy in 2013, Michelle clerked for the Honorable Douglas Mitchell and the Honorable Jodie Mooney of the Lane County Circuit Court in Eugene, Oregon. After her clerkship, Michelle worked as an attorney at the Umpqua Valley Public Defenders Office in Roseburg, Oregon, representing both adult and juvenile clients.
Michelle graduated from Bowdoin College in Brunswick, Maine. Michelle moved to Oregon to attend the University of Oregon School of Law and earned her Juris Doctorate and a master’s degree from the University of Oregon. She was admitted to the Oregon State Bar in 2010. Michelle is also admitted to the U.S. District Court and Bankruptcy Court in Oregon.
